#633501 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#633501 is composed of 38.8% red, 20.8%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.5% magenta, 99%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 31.8 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 19.6%. #633501 color hex could be obtained by blending #c66a02 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

#633501 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].

#633501 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#633501 has RGB values of R:99, G:53,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.46, Y:0.99,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 6501633.

Shades and Tints of #633501

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fff7ed is the lightest one.

Tones of #633501

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#35322f is the less saturated color, while #633501 is the most saturated one.
